George Stroman Aldrich Jr

Military

Assigned to 1379BU, 15AF. Overfield crew. Departed Meeks Field, Iceland to RAF Valley in B-17 44-83325 3-Mar-45, crashed Beinn Edra, Trotternish, Isle of Skye, Scotland. Died Non Battle (DNB).



Awards: PH.

Second World War formation badge for the United States 15th Air Force (United States Army Air Force). The shoulder sleeve insignia was approved by the US Quartermaster General on 19 February 1944. Formation note: the 15th Air Force (US Army Air Force, Fifteenth Air Force) was formed on 1 November 1943 at Tunis in North Africa and moved to Italy on 1 December. The Force was disbanded on 15 September 1945 having participated in twelve campaigns.© IWM (INS 7304)
